aptly mirror parametrization
PROD-15379
Change-Id: Icff58138405245e968d63539ec7b0df2a313b6fd
diff --git a/aptly/server/mirror/ubuntu/trusty/mos8.yml b/aptly/server/mirror/ubuntu/trusty/mos8.yml
index c85363f..a9c1ce1 100644
--- a/aptly/server/mirror/ubuntu/trusty/mos8.yml
+++ b/aptly/server/mirror/ubuntu/trusty/mos8.yml
@@ -1,14 +1,34 @@
parameters:
+ _param:
+ mirror_mirantis-openstack-8.0-trusty_source: http://mirror.fuel-infra.org/mos-repos/ubuntu/8.0-mu-3/
+ mirror_mirantis-openstack-8.0-trusty_distribution: mos8.0
+ mirror_mirantis-openstack-8.0-trusty_components: main restricted
+ mirror_mirantis-openstack-8.0-trusty_key_url: "http://mirror.fuel-infra.org/mos-repos/ubuntu/8.0-mu-3/archive-mos8.0.key"
+ mirror_mirantis-openstack-8.0-trusty_gpgkeys:
+ - 1FA22B08
+
+ mirror_mirantis-openstack-8.0-proposed-trusty_source: http://mirror.fuel-infra.org/mos-repos/ubuntu/8.0-mu-3/
+ mirror_mirantis-openstack-8.0-proposed-trusty_distribution: mos8.0-proposed
+ mirror_mirantis-openstack-8.0-proposed-trusty_components: main restricted
+ mirror_mirantis-openstack-8.0-proposed-trusty_key_url: "http://mirror.fuel-infra.org/mos-repos/ubuntu/8.0-mu-3/archive-mos8.0.key"
+ mirror_mirantis-openstack-8.0-proposed-trusty_gpgkeys:
+ - 1FA22B08
+
+ mirror_mirantis-openstack-8.0-updates-trusty_source: http://mirror.fuel-infra.org/mos-repos/ubuntu/8.0-mu-3/
+ mirror_mirantis-openstack-8.0-updates-trusty_distribution: mos8.0-updates
+ mirror_mirantis-openstack-8.0-updates-trusty_components: main restricted
+ mirror_mirantis-openstack-8.0-updates-trusty_key_url: "http://mirror.fuel-infra.org/mos-repos/ubuntu/8.0-mu-3/archive-mos8.0.key"
+ mirror_mirantis-openstack-8.0-updates-trusty_gpgkeys:
+ - 1FA22B08
aptly:
server:
mirror:
mirantis-openstack-8.0-trusty:
- source: http://mirror.fuel-infra.org/mos-repos/ubuntu/8.0-mu-3/
- distribution: mos8.0
- components: main restricted
+ source: ${_param:mirror_mirantis-openstack-8.0-trusty_source}
+ distribution: ${_param:mirror_mirantis-openstack-8.0-trusty_distribution}
+ components: ${_param:mirror_mirantis-openstack-8.0-trusty_components}
architectures: amd64
- gpgkeys:
- - 1FA22B08
+ gpgkeys: ${_param:mirror_mirantis-openstack-8.0-trusty_gpgkeys}
publisher:
component: main
distributions:
@@ -27,13 +47,12 @@
# distributions:
# - mos8/mos8.0-hotfix
mirantis-openstack-8.0-proposed-trusty:
- source: http://mirror.fuel-infra.org/mos-repos/ubuntu/8.0-mu-3/
- distribution: mos8.0-proposed
- components: main restricted
+ source: ${_param:mirror_mirantis-openstack-8.0-proposed-trusty_source}
+ distribution: ${_param:mirror_mirantis-openstack-8.0-proposed-trusty_distribution}
+ components: ${_param:mirror_mirantis-openstack-8.0-proposed-trusty_components}
architectures: amd64
- key_url: "http://mirror.fuel-infra.org/mos-repos/ubuntu/8.0-mu-3/archive-mos8.0.key"
- gpgkeys:
- - 1FA22B08
+ key_url: ${_param:mirror_mirantis-openstack-8.0-proposed-trusty_key_url}
+ gpgkeys: ${_param:mirror_mirantis-openstack-8.0-proposed-trusty_gpgkeys}
publisher:
component: main
distributions:
@@ -52,13 +71,12 @@
# distributions:
# - mos8/mos8.0-security
mirantis-openstack-8.0-updates-trusty:
- source: http://mirror.fuel-infra.org/mos-repos/ubuntu/8.0-mu-3/
- distribution: mos8.0-updates
- components: main restricted
+ source: ${_param:mirror_mirantis-openstack-8.0-updates-trusty_source}
+ distribution: ${_param:mirror_mirantis-openstack-8.0-updates-trusty_distribution}
+ components: ${_param:mirror_mirantis-openstack-8.0-updates-trusty_components}
architectures: amd64
- key_url: "http://mirror.fuel-infra.org/mos-repos/ubuntu/8.0-mu-3/archive-mos8.0.key"
- gpgkeys:
- - 1FA22B08
+ key_url: ${_param:mirror_mirantis-openstack-8.0-updates-trusty_key_url}
+ gpgkeys: ${_param:mirror_mirantis-openstack-8.0-updates-trusty_gpgkeys}
publisher:
component: main
distributions: